The Certificate in Fostering Resilience for Children's Wellbeing is a comprehensive course that empowers learners with essential skills to promote children's emotional, mental, and physical wellbeing. This course highlights the importance of resilience in children's lives, as it enables them to cope with adversity, overcome challenges, and build positive relationships.

About this course

With the increasing demand for professionals who can support children's mental health, this course is highly relevant for educators, social workers, healthcare providers, and anyone working with children. By enrolling in this course, learners will gain a deep understanding of the concept of resilience and its impact on children's development. They will learn practical strategies to build resilience in children and young people, including communication skills, problem-solving techniques, and emotional regulation. Additionally, this course will equip learners with the tools to identify and address risk factors that may hinder children's wellbeing, such as bullying, trauma, and family dysfunction. Upon completion of this course, learners will be well-prepared to support children's mental health and foster resilience in various settings. Fostering resilience in children is vital for their overall wellbeing, and with the rise in child mental health issues in the UK, the demand for professionals in this field is increasing. Our Certificate in Fostering Resilience for Children's Wellbeing prepares you for various rewarding roles, including: 1. **Child Psychologist**: Channel your expertise in understanding children's behaviors, emotions, and thoughts to help them overcome challenges and build resilience. The average salary in the UK for a child psychologist is £42,000. 2. **Social Worker**: Collaborate with families, schools, and communities to ensure the safety, welfare, and wellbeing of children. The UK's average salary for a social worker is £32,000. 3. **Special Education Needs Coordinator (SENCO)**: Support children with learning difficulties and additional needs, fostering their resilience and academic success. The UK's average SENCO salary is £35,000. 4. **Counselor**: Guide children through challenging life events and provide emotional support to promote their mental wellbeing. The UK's average salary for a counselor is £27,000. 5. **Teacher**: Make a difference in children's lives by providing quality education and fostering resilience in the classroom. The UK's average teacher salary is £26,000. Job market trends indicate an increasing need for professionals skilled in fostering children's resilience.
